Abstract

The partial discharge characteristics of oil-paper insulation with needle-plate defect under AC-DC combined voltage are very unstable and highly stochastic. The gases generated in pre-breakdown processes of the insulation make the partial discharge characteristics more complicated. In this paper, the time-variation trend of partial discharge parameters and the stochastic characteristics of the pre-breakdown processes under AC-DC combined voltage are investigated through multiple experiments for oil-paper insulation with needle-plate defect based on the pulse current method. The mean partial discharge number and the mean partial discharge amplitude totally decrease with the voltage time increasing. However, the variation trends of each experiment are different, and can be divided into fluctuation type and monotone type. The differences of partial discharge performances between the two types are mainly associated with the gathering of gas bubbles at paper surfaces. In the partial discharge equivalent time-frequency spectrograms, most points move towards arch top with the developing of pre-breakdown processes, where partial discharge equivalent time is 1 300~1 600 ns and partial discharge equivalent frequency is 7.5~10 MHz. Partial discharge equivalent time-frequency spectrogram may be half-arched type or whole-arched type at the end of pre-breakdown processes.
